Feminised seeds are the most popular choice among UK collectors, largely because they remove the guesswork around plant sex and offer consistent, true-to-type genetics. That popularity, however, means pricing varies enormously between sellers.
If you want to buy feminised cannabis seeds in the UK at a fair price, a few checks make the difference between a solid purchase and a disappointing one.
- Compare germination guarantees, since a supplier confident in their stock will usually offer 90% or higher.
- Look for lab-tested or clearly documented genetic backgrounds rather than vague strain names.
- Check whether the price includes discreet packaging and tracked delivery, since some sellers quietly add these as extras.
- Read grower and collector reviews for the specific batch, not just the seller’s overall rating.
Choosing to buy feminised cannabis seeds from a transparent supplier means you are far less likely to run into inconsistent phenotypes or poor germination further down the line.

Understanding Seed Types Before You Buy
Seed type has a direct effect on both cost and outcome, so it is worth knowing the basics before comparing prices.
- Regular seeds grow naturally as male or female and tend to sit at a lower price point since less selective breeding is involved.
- Feminised seeds are bred to produce almost entirely female plants, which explains their slightly higher cost compared with regular seeds.
- Autoflowering seeds move through their lifecycle on a set schedule rather than relying on light changes, and pricing here reflects the extra breeding work behind ruderalis-influenced genetics.
Matching the seed type to your actual goals is one of the simplest ways to avoid overspending on features you do not need.
